A Hospital Supervisor is a person who supervises all the activities related to the hospitals. This is a responsible position which requires a registered nurse with the experience of five years of critical clinic care. He must have an experience working as a shift charge nurse. He must have understanding in the field of staffing, scheduling and role in the discipline maintenance.
